## Changed defaults

Heads up: the Ledgerline tax-rate lookup cache now defaults to a 15-minute TTL instead of 24 hours. Turns out rates in the Veldt County sandbox were going stale mid-demo, which was embarrassing. Eviction is now LRU rather than FIFO, and the cache warms on boot. If you're reviewing, check that nothing hardcodes the old TTL. The new defaults land as follows.

deployment values, bajop-taweg:
holwyn:
  log_level: debug
  metrics_host: metrics.holwyn.zemvarsys.internal
  pool_size: 32

**Ticket AGR-228: Telemetry gateway pointing at the wrong broker**

Heads up, support folks — a few Harrowfield combines stopped reporting because the Cropwire gateway's env file on the field unit was flashed with the lab config. Symptoms: dashboard shows "last seen 3+ days." Fix is easy: SSH to the unit, open `/opt/cropwire/.env`, set `GATEWAY_BROKER_HOST` to the prod broker, then re-add the device credential right below it on its own line:

secret setting of fawig-tawip: RELAY_SECRET3=e04

## Artifact Signing — Inventory Reconciliation Job

The nightly reconciliation job for Stockline now signs its output manifests before upload. Unsigned manifests are rejected by the Ledgerbox ingest as of build 412. Two mismatches last week traced to a stale key on the runner pool; rotated Tuesday. Action for sync: confirm all runners pull the current key at job start. The active signing key for the reconciliation pipeline is as follows.

signing key of yafop-taguf = bky3_Kre